Osama's cook to be repatriated to Sudan

Published Updated

Osama Bin Laden's former cook, serving a 14-year prison term at the US detention center at Guantanamo Bay, will be returned to his native Sudan under an agreement with the Pentagon kept secret until now, court documents showed. Ibrahim al-Qosi was the first Guantanamo detainee to be tried by military tribunal under the administration of President Barack Obama, will have his sentence suspended in July 2012, according the a ruling released by the head of the military panel, Bruce MacDonald.
Al-Qosi, who is being held in high security at Guantanamo, is one of just three detainees at the US base in Cuba among 172 who have been convicted by a military tribunal.
